This option allows us to make multiple selections (with Tab or Shift-Tab). Copy. fzf is definitely an amazing command-line tool for terminal guys, whereas not everyone lives in the terminal. Deprecated: Function create_function() is deprecated in /home/rijyqwaqozlt/public_html/websites/ on line 143 … Once CtrlP … By default, the file fzy is a fast, simple fuzzy text selector for the terminal with an advanced scoring algorithm.. GitHub Gist: instantly share code, notes, and snippets. built-in file search widget. Stack Exchange network consists of 176 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share … Join over 1.5M+ people Join over 100K+ communities Free without limits Create your own community Explore more communities The fzf issue noted above no longer apply since Neovim & Vim both integrated a terminal. Wie kommt es zu einer Infektion mit den Coronaviren? I'm replacing ctrlp with fzf (and its vim plugin) but when using the :Files command, hidden files are ignored. You can also use :split and :vertical split (:sp and :vs). They are notdesigned to beflexible or configurable, an… gfiles - vim fzf reverse ... VIM ctrlp.vim Plugin: Wie scannt man Dateien? Looking for something a little more light weight than Ctrlp or Unite or just wanting to refresh your existing fzf setup, well then this guide is for you. For example, you can use The Silver Searcher or ripgrep with fzf. And I use a good many plugins (deoplete, ALE, ctrlp, fzf, and 5 sets of language specific plugins). DEV is a community of 528,369 amazing developers . Here are my thoughts: I gave up on CtrlP a long time ago, especially if you are like me and fire Vim in your home directory and then you look for a file. Fzf. privacy statement. Most other fuzzy matchers sort based on the length of a match. unite has same function of ctrlp and fzf too. Both FZF and CtrlP are part of space-vim packages. It is not necessary, as we were able to replace CtrlP already, but it introduces a few very useful commands. Additionally, I suspect some nice functionality of fzf.vim may not be in CtrlP… In this article, I will show you how to use FZF.vim to make searching in Vim as easy as searching in modern editors/IDEs.. How FZF and ripgrep improved my workflow By Sidney Liebrand on Jun 24, 2018 • 10 min read. CTRL+T triggers fzf and pastes the selected file onto the command line, whereas ALT+C changes into the selected directory. However, I've learned that many users offzf are not familiar with Vimscript and are looking for the "default"implementation of the features they can find in the alternative Vim plugins. Pastebin is a website where you can store text online for a set period of time. @tracyone Since the active development on unite.vim has stopped, I think we should put it on a low priority, at least with regard to fuzzy searching. Check this official doc for installation and setup. search functionality, but for the terminal. It's made me faster at nearly everything I do, and quickly replaced packages like ctrlp, tagbar, ack.vim, etc. I've heard great things from this forum among others for fzf though. vim content on DEV. Thanks to great junegunn, now fzf can also run inside GVim using the new builtin terminal emulator of Vim , see this post. (I also tried messing with ctrlp_working_path_mode) I ended up using this function (which I found lurking SO): function! For Vim, the official assortment only gives the basic wrapper function. Ctrl-W s and Ctrl-W v to split the current window horizontally and vertically. FZF’s author also provides an additional Vim plugin, fzf ️ vim (I’m not sure if its name is fzf-heart-vim, or fzf-dot-vim, … ). It is lighting fast for searching a file within vim. An extension to ctrlp.vim for deleting open buffers. In my opinion, fzf's file search is missing one key feature. 28. tracyone/fzf-funky I'll document this in the readme if you wish. I’m the last one For the times when my memory fails, I fall back to searching the code (grep, silver searcher, ripgrep, whatever). Wie verläuft die Erkrankung Covid-19? Good luck, and better vimming. directory tree. Another interesting piece of code is the line zle reset-prompt. fzy tries to find the result the user intended. @taigacute take a look at this #664 (comment). directory (if the path points to a directory). Thus, now only when users use gui Vim without the terminal feature, space-vim start to use LeaderF instead, which is also a nice option. This is useful for some applications, but most of the time I either assume is similar to Ctrl-P, though I haven't used it. Some memorize the filesystem and know which file to open with the :vsplit or :e command. Try it out online! anyone have idea? It seems like there is one too many, my opinion would be to keep FZF and remove CtrlP. Similarly to ctrlp.vim, use enter key, CTRL-T, CTRL-X or CTRL-V to open selected files in the current window, in new tabs, in horizontal splits, or in vertical splits respectively. The I like fzf and fzf.vim too! It is also an interactive Unix filter for command-line that is compatible with any of the following lists: files, command history, processes, hostnames, bookmarks, git commits, etc. Refer to the wiki page for customization. The single biggest enhancement that can be done to improve CtrlP’s performance is to specify a fast external file lister. The lines containing the assignments to cmd and out are adapted from fzf's Run :CtrlPMixed to search in Files, Buffers and MRU files at the same time. (fzf will by default ignore what your .gitignore file contains) You may ask, what use is this if it just pastes the file to the command line? 提到vim的模糊查找插件,很多人第一反应是ctrlp.vim,ctrlp知名度很高,但跟其它的同类插件(Command-t, Denite, fzf)相比,它的唯一优点是用vimL编写(这让它的性能是所有同类插件中最差的)。本文向大家推荐一款… The solution I've used (to remap C-p to FZF works perfectly for me as it avoids my silly mistake. file or directory path from the search window, it is simply pasted into the {"message":" \r . In ctrlp i had: let g:ctrlp_show_hidden=1, is there a way with fzf ? Luckily, fzf is very extensible. fzf - "fuzzy finder for your shell" ... it has become extremely popular among Vim community by the emergence of the excellent Vim plugins such as Command-T and ctrlp.vim. to implement the feature. Note that the environment variables FZF_DEFAULT_COMMAND and FZF_DEFAULT_OPTS also apply here. I don't have any issue with keeping them both, but I think that having two tools to do the same thing is on too many. Two examples of this are CtrlP and Command-T. After using CtrlP for a while, I switched to Fzf.vim which is a wrapper for the command line fuzzy finder with the same name, Fzf. My primary use of Fzf is to search files in a project. fzf#run 58. Follow @learnvim for more Vim tips and tricks!. @magicBeast_gitlab: If I set conceallevel to 0 I can indeed see the full link. FZF I haven't messed around with yet, mostly because I use both windows and Linux and would prefer consistency of interface. On Linux systems, /dev/tty is an alias for "the Yes, I also intend to write a tutorial about the plugins used in space-vim. Get traffic statistics, SEO keyword opportunities, audience insights, and competitive analytics for Ellengummesson. CtrlP I have used before and while it did some tasks a little faster than Unite I found I liked Unite more. By clicking “Sign up for GitHub”, you agree to our terms of service and 提到vim的模糊查找插件,很多人第一反应是ctrlp.vim,ctrlp知名度很高,但跟其它的同类插件(Command-t, Denite, fzf)相比,它的唯一优点是用vimL编写(这让它的性能是所有同类插件中最差的)。本文向大家推荐一款… Pay attention to -m in FZF_DEFAULT_OPTS. Question: Why use CtrlP when FZF can do the same? edited 8 years ago. Being able to open files using fuzzy pattern is so convenient that now I could never imagine living without it. Sign in If you don't see the graphs either there isn't enough search volume or you need to refresh the page. vs. ngrok. fzf also has a vim plugin, which I fzf. A Vim plugin which shows git diff markers in the sign column and stages/previews/undoes hunks and partial hunks. Vim Awesome is a directory of Vim plugins sourced from GitHub,, and user submissions. want to edit the file (if the selected path points to a file) or change to the Two years later, I create another brand new similar plugin vim-clap which is in pure vimscirpt and the minimal dependency. In vim, a lot of people use ctrlp.vim. Pastebin is a website where you can store text online for a set period of time. is the number one paste tool since 2002. 24. You signed in with another tab or window. This repository is a bundle of fzf-based commands and mappings extracted frommy .vimrc to address such needs. I use zsh as my shell, so I wrote my own wincent on Mar 30, 2019. To have :GFiles wired up, so it opens with CTRL + p, you can add the following to your .vimrc: nnoremap < C-p >: GFiles < Cr > Speed search your project . Two examples of this are CtrlP and Command-T. Plugin usage data is extracted from dotfiles repos on GitHub. My setup now includes zero file browser or tree view, and instead uses native Vim fuzzy search and auto-directory switching. So I was wondering if a setup that’s very dependent on external tools would work that well on an OS like Windows. By default CtrlP tries to guess the “project root dir”, by looking for directories like .git, .bzr and such in the upper directories. Both of these options have pros and cons, so probably worth getting other people's opinion. Fzf. Please let me know if I miss something. controlling terminal of the current process" (see the man The code for the widget is below. It is a platform for thinking + a chance to collaborate with artists + writers. behaviour. It's not for replacing the others completely but merely a new option, especially good for the windows users in my opinion. \r \r . do nothing, and leave it to the user to configure FZF instead of CtrlP (that's what I've done so far), In space-vim, if terminal then use FZF if gvim use CtrlP, Ctrlp.vim is usually invoked via intuitive. Plugins for ctrlp.vim. The lists are like files, command history, hostnames, bookmarks, processes, git commits and so on. When you select the file or directory path from the search window, it is simply pasted into the terminal. fzy is faster and shows better results than other fuzzy finders. (4) Aus der documentation: - Refresh the match window and purge the cache for the current directory. What marketing strategies does Ellengummesson use? One of the interesting parts of the new code is the line Stack Exchange network consists of 176 Q&A communities including Stack Overflow, the largest, most trusted online community for developers to learn, share … For those of you that don’t know fzf is a… I know fzf now also works in GVim, but it's not so perfect in that case personally, so I remain the similar plugin ctrlp. You can enable it by adding let g:spacevim_enable_clap = 1 to your .spacevim. I used CtrlP which always managed to do the job. a convenient file search plugin, which allows regex searching for files in the It opens the selected file with your $EDITOR. I got left with this in my muscle memory from the legendary ctrlp plugin. ctrlp-funky is one of my favourite plugin for ctrlp.vim. gulp-vim by Kabbaj Amine. CtrlP-SmartTabs by David Escribano Garcia. $EDITOR "$out"

Parkview Hospital Chittagong Job Circular, Visionworks Eye Test Price, 2020 Demarini Voodoo Bbcor Baseball Bat Wtdxvbc-20, Kale Spinach Apple Juice Smoothie, Whirlpool Refrigerator Not Dispensing Water, Reliance General Insurance Ceo Email Id, Date Palm Tree In Kannada, Acrobat Pinot Gris,

Deixe uma resposta

O seu endereço de email não será publicado. Campos obrigatórios marcados com *